About Aethir

Aethir is best described as distributed cloud compute infrastructure. It aggregates enterprise-grade GPU chips into a single global network to increase the supply of on-demand cloud compute resources for the AI, gaming, and virtualized compute sectors.

About Dai

DAI is an Ethereum-based stablecoin managed by the Maker Protocol and MakerDAO. Its value is soft-pegged to the U.S. dollar and backed by various cryptocurrencies stored in smart contract vaults. DAI provides a decentralized way to hold a stable digital asset, with options like Multi-Collateral DAI for flexible backing and the DAI Savings Rate for earning interest.
